Job Summary

Responsible for maintaining and operating machinery, including conventional, special purpose, and computer numerical control (CNC) machines. Includes grinders, drills, and presses.

Major Tasks, Responsibilities and Key Accountabilities
  • Operates assigned machines, including resistance welding, brake presses, and mechanical power presses. Operates saws, drills, and grinders. Consistently meets production requirements.
  • Maintains clean and safe work area.
  • Packing finished materials into dunnage and also loading and unloading.
  • Checks that the finished workpiece conforms to the specifications.
  • Completes documentation correctly for process monitors and production tickets.
  • Starts and observes machine operation to detect malfunctions and also may fix issues that might occur during the shift.
Nature and Scope
  • Selects correct processes from clearly prescribed rules, past practices, or instruction. Seeks advice and guidance on non-routine or problem areas from supervisor. Deviations from the norm are cleared by the supervisor.
  • Under close supervision, exercises limited latitude/independent judgment. Work typically involves detailed checks or close review of output by a senior coworker and/or supervisor.
  • None.
Work Environment
  • Typically located in a comfortable environment but with regular exposure to factors that may cause noticeable discomfort or a moderate risk of accident or illness, such as temperature extremes, moving machinery, loud noises, and fumes.
  • Requires intermittent periods during which continuous physical exertion is required, such as walking, standing, stooping, climbing, lifting, and maneuvering material or equipment that may be heavy (50+ pounds) or awkward.
